Tajammul Kaleem
Tajjamul Kaleem, born in Chuniyan, District Qasoor, Pakistan, is a contemporary Punjabi poet. He is renowned for his significant contributions, particularly in the realm of Punjabi ghazals. His poetic world, woven from a rich imagination, encapsulates not only his own experiences but also those of his surroundings, capturing social, economic, human, and moral aspects that set him distinct from his contemporaries.
His notable works include ‘Tibba Toya Ik Barabar’ and ‘Kamal Karde O Badshaho’. Among his published books are Wehray Da Rukh, Cheekhda Manzar, and Han Do Suli. Through his poetry, Tajjamul Kaleem speaks in a language that embodies the customs and history of the Punjab region, establishing him as a rare voice of Punjabi culture.
